Working on a 580B Case backhoe for a friend. The engine temp gauge isn't accurate. With the temp gauge wire removed from the sender, the gauge reads mid range. Does Case use a similar gauge head to others? Also the engine oil pressure light does not come on. Found a wire on right side of engine above starter. Grounded the wire, and the warning light came on. Could not find an oil pressure sender on engine. Could some of the Case people on here help me out as to where the sender should be? Oil sender is on the LH side of the engine block about midway on the block, they should have been using Stewart Warner gauges at that time,
